Output 34da4655c0e4bc43d193ead77911105b7fe1ae7423e9c2e89e67012ce4df4a2b:0

value
19241
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dde42d20bdb5e095329aabb91ca5d72db54e5d75 OP_EQUAL
address
3MvGbuQ1UUswoj6NCK15SFgM17vnSXZqq7
transaction
34da4655c0e4bc43d193ead77911105b7fe1ae7423e9c2e89e67012ce4df4a2b
spent
true